使用jQuery设置下拉框值
在web开发中,下拉框是一个常用的表单元素,通常用于用户在多个选项中进行选择。有时候我们需要使用JavaScript来动态地设置下拉框的值,而jQuery是一个非常流行的JavaScript库,可以简化这个过程。
在本文中,我们将介绍如何使用jQuery来设置下拉框的值。我们将首先讨论如何通过jQuery选中下拉框中的某个选项,然后再介绍如何动态地添加新的选项到下拉框中。
选中下拉框中的某个选项
要选中下拉框中的某个选项,首先需要确定该选项的值或文本。然后,可以使用jQuery的 val()
或 text()
方法来选中相应的选项。
下面是一个简单的例子,假设我们有一个下拉框元素:
<select id="mySelect">
<option value="1">Option 1</option>
<option value="2">Option 2</option>
<option value="3">Option 3</option>
</select>
如果我们想选中值为“2”的选项,可以使用以下代码:
$('#mySelect').val('2');
这样就会将下拉框中的选中项设置为值为“2”的选项。
动态添加新的选项到下拉框中
有时候,我们需要动态地向下拉框中添加新的选项。使用jQuery,可以很容易地实现这一功能。
下面是一个示例,假设我们有一个按钮,点击该按钮时会向下拉框中添加一个新的选项:
<select id="mySelect">
<option value="1">Option 1</option>
<option value="2">Option 2</option>
<option value="3">Option 3</option>
</select>
<button id="addOption">Add Option</button>
$('#addOption').click(function() {
$('#mySelect').append($('<option>', {
value: '4',
text: 'Option 4'
}));
});
在这个例子中,当点击“Add Option”按钮时,会向下拉框中添加一个值为“4”、文本为“Option 4”的新选项。
总结
在本文中,我们介绍了如何使用jQuery来设置下拉框的值。通过选中下拉框中的某个选项和动态添加新的选项,可以让我们更灵活地操作下拉框元素。jQuery的简洁语法和强大功能使得处理这些操作变得非常简单。
希望本文对您有所帮助,如果您对jQuery或下拉框有任何疑问,欢迎留言讨论!
参考链接
- jQuery官方文档: [
- 下拉框元素: [